Morning Tea with a Twist

Today the younger children grouped together in the little room which was separated off from the others as they had to use the large side of the room today for the fun group program. We had a very bunched up morning tea utilising the tables we had, we were expecting it to be quite chaotic as it was far from the children’s normal routine. But we were surprised to see it was a very calm and quiet morning tea with lots of discussions happening amongst friends.


Children show that they enjoy and adapt well to change in our daily routine. The children worked well together and worked collaboratively to adapt to the change.
